Sep 9, 2025·Board Meeting

City Council Work Session

Board

The Council reviewed the North Platte River Restoration project, including its history, principles, environmental impact, and future phases. The potential disposal of city-owned properties, specifically the Mesa and Stoneridge parcels, was discussed, with staff providing updates on bids and development considerations. Council approved the submission of a SLIB Mineral Royalty Grant request for a water main replacement project and appointed members to the Board of Appeals for Dangerous Buildings. The session concluded with a review of future meeting agendas and a general discussion on various board and committee matters.

Apr 21, 2026·Board Meeting

City Council Pre-Meeting

Board

The council reviewed several key topics, including the 14th Street Improvements Project as a local assessment district, potential federal grant applications for substance abuse and treatment court programs, and a grant request for a ski lift replacement at Hogadon Basin ski area. The council also discussed public notification processes and the importance of the ski lift for maintaining the statewide high school alpine race program.
